Five-plus drone strikes have targeted oil facilities in Zawiya since Saturday, and Libya’s NOC says it may declare force majeure. The city holds one of the country’s biggest refineries and serves as a vital export point. A force majeure move would legally cancel NOC’s delivery contracts, forcing European buyers to find replacement crude while markets are already squeezed. Past conflict has cost Libya over a million barrels a day. No one has claimed the strikes, and Libyan authorities haven’t named any culprit.
